From 96adadeae9c3ba8e272d6c8779f9f07ddf370e65 Mon Sep 17 00:00:00 2001 From: Oleg Kalachev Date: Sat, 24 Sep 2022 18:14:44 +0300 Subject: [PATCH] Put Debian build log to file --- builder/image-build-ros.sh |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/builder/image-build-ros.sh b/builder/image-build-ros.sh index 1327884d..eed0aa97 100755 --- a/builder/image-build-ros.sh +++ b/builder/image-build-ros.sh @@ -81,6 +81,8 @@ set -x echo "--- Build Debian packages" apt-get install -y python3-bloom debhelper dpkg-dev +LOG="$(pwd)/deb.log" # output to stdout causes 'Inappropriate ioctl for device' error + for file in `find . -name "package.xml" -not -path "*/debian/*"`; do echo "====================================================" echo ${file} @@ -88,8 +90,10 @@ for file in `find . -name "package.xml" -not -path "*/debian/*"`; do rm -rf debian echo "====================================================" - bloom-generate rosdebian --os-name debian --os-version $VERSION_CODENAME --ros-distro $ROS_DISTRO - fakeroot debian/rules binary + bloom-generate rosdebian --os-name debian --os-version $VERSION_CODENAME --ros-distro $ROS_DISTRO &>> $LOG + fakeroot debian/rules binary &>> $LOG cd - done + +cat $DEB ls